Skip to content

Commit 8055704

Browse files
committed
aho-corasick 0.7.20 -> aho-corasick 1.0.2
1 parent 159bdc1 commit 8055704

File tree

3 files changed

+18
-23
lines changed

3 files changed

+18
-23
lines changed

Cargo.lock

Lines changed: 16 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-47,15 +47,6 @@ dependencies = [
4747
"zerocopy",
4848
]
4949

50-
[[package]]
51-
name = "aho-corasick"
52-
version = "0.7.20"
53-
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
54-
checksum = "cc936419f96fa211c1b9166887b38e5e40b19958e5b895be7c1f93adec7071ac"
55-
dependencies = [
56-
"memchr",
57-
]
58-
5950
[[package]]
6051
name = "aho-corasick"
6152
version = "1.0.2"
@@ -310,13 +301,12 @@ dependencies = [
310301

311302
[[package]]
312303
name = "bstr"
313-
version = "1.5.0"
304+
version = "1.9.0"
314305
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
315-
checksum = "a246e68bb43f6cd9db24bea052a53e40405417c5fb372e3d1a8a7f770a564ef5"
306+
checksum = "c48f0051a4b4c5e0b6d365cd04af53aeaa209e3cc15ec2cdb69e73cc87fbd0dc"
316307
dependencies = [
317308
"memchr",
318-
"once_cell",
319-
"regex-automata 0.1.10",
309+
"regex-automata 0.4.3",
320310
"serde",
321311
]
322312

@@ -587,7 +577,7 @@ dependencies = [
587577
name = "clippy_dev"
588578
version = "0.0.1"
589579
dependencies = [
590-
"aho-corasick 0.7.20",
580+
"aho-corasick",
591581
"clap",
592582
"indoc",
593583
"itertools",
@@ -1589,11 +1579,11 @@ checksum = "d2fabcfbdc87f4758337ca535fb41a6d701b65693ce38287d856d1674551ec9b"
15891579

15901580
[[package]]
15911581
name = "globset"
1592-
version = "0.4.10"
1582+
version = "0.4.13"
15931583
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
1594-
checksum = "029d74589adefde59de1a0c4f4732695c32805624aec7b68d91503d4dba79afc"
1584+
checksum = "759c97c1e17c55525b57192c06a267cda0ac5210b222d6b82189a2338fa1c13d"
15951585
dependencies = [
1596-
"aho-corasick 0.7.20",
1586+
"aho-corasick",
15971587
"bstr",
15981588
"fnv",
15991589
"log",
@@ -2370,9 +2360,9 @@ dependencies = [
23702360

23712361
[[package]]
23722362
name = "memchr"
2373-
version = "2.5.0"
2363+
version = "2.7.1"
23742364
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
2375-
checksum = "2dffe52ecf27772e601905b7522cb4ef790d2cc203488bbd0e2fe85fcb74566d"
2365+
checksum = "523dc4f511e55ab87b694dc30d0f820d60906ef06413f93d4d7a1385599cc149"
23762366
dependencies = [
23772367
"compiler_builtins",
23782368
"rustc-std-workspace-core",
@@ -3160,7 +3150,7 @@ version = "1.8.4"
31603150
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
31613151
checksum = "d0ab3ca65655bb1e41f2a8c8cd662eb4fb035e67c3f78da1d61dffe89d07300f"
31623152
dependencies = [
3163-
"aho-corasick 1.0.2",
3153+
"aho-corasick",
31643154
"memchr",
31653155
"regex-syntax 0.7.2",
31663156
]
@@ -3183,6 +3173,12 @@ dependencies = [
31833173
"memchr",
31843174
]
31853175

3176+
[[package]]
3177+
name = "regex-automata"
3178+
version = "0.4.3"
3179+
source = "registry+https://github.com/rust-lang/crates.io-index"
3180+
checksum = "5f804c7828047e88b2d32e2d7fe5a105da8ee3264f01902f796c8e067dc2483f"
3181+
31863182
[[package]]
31873183
name = "regex-syntax"
31883184
version = "0.6.29"

src/tools/clippy/clippy_dev/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 version = "0.0.1"
44
edition = "2021"
55

66
[dependencies]
7-
aho-corasick = "0.7"
7+
aho-corasick = "1.0"
88
clap = "4.1.4"
99
indoc = "1.0"
1010
itertools = "0.11"

src/tools/clippy/clippy_dev/src/update_lints.rs

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-504,9 +504,8 @@ fn replace_ident_like(contents: &str, replacements: &[(&str, &str)]) -> Option<S
504504
}
505505

506506
let searcher = AhoCorasickBuilder::new()
507-
.dfa(true)
508507
.match_kind(aho_corasick::MatchKind::LeftmostLongest)
509-
.build_with_size::<u16, _, _>(replacements.iter().map(|&(x, _)| x.as_bytes()))
508+
.build(replacements.iter().map(|&(x, _)| x.as_bytes()))
510509
.unwrap();
511510

512511
let mut result = String::with_capacity(contents.len() + 1024);

0 commit comments

Comments
 (0)